> Oroborus  is a lightweight window manager
> oroborOSX is a modification of oroborus to make it into a proper mac 
> application-- mac menu bar, and the addition of some tweaks -- 
> selection of X11 windows from dock, etc. It's my favorite window 
> manager for rootless sessions. (I rarely, if ever, use rooted)
>
> You can get interleaved windows, but this only works with a patched 
> version of XDarwin.app.  Fink likes to update xfree86-rootless, so if 
> you're not careful, you can accidentally remove this capability.
